Brighton Midfielder Matt O'Riley Joins Marseille on Loan

Brighton midfielder Matt O'Riley has finalized a season-long loan transfer to Marseille, as announced by the club. The 24-year-old player will be working with former Brighton manager Roberto de Zerbi in France and the prestigious Champions League.

Manager's Statement

Brighton head coach Fabian Hürzeler expressed his support for O'Riley's move, stating, 'Matt has the opportunity to challenge himself at the highest level in France and in the Champions League. While we see Matt's long-term future with us, this loan provides him with more playing time given the competition in our midfield positions.'

Transfer Details

O'Riley, who joined Brighton from Celtic in August 2024 for £25 million ($33.5m), has accumulated four caps for Denmark. During his time at Brighton, he appeared in 25 matches and netted three goals.

Other Brighton Transfers

Several players departed Brighton during the summer transfer window, including João Pedro, Simon Adingra, Julio Enciso, Pervis Estupiñán, Valentín Barco, Tariq Lamptey, and Abdallah Sima on permanent deals. Additionally, Evan Ferguson, Facundo Buonanotte, Igor Julio, and Jeremy Sarmiento left the club on loan.
